Cholesteatoma surgery is a specialized procedure aimed at eliminating the accumulation of skin cells and other debris that forms within the middle ear and mastoid process, which can lead to chronic infections and other complications if left untreated. The surgery is typically performed under general anesthesia and begins with an incision made behind the ear, allowing the surgeon to access the ear canal and tympanic membrane. Once the ears are exposed, the surgeon carefully removes the cholesteatoma along with any infected tissue, taking great care to preserve healthy structures such as the ossicles, which are critical for hearing. In many cases, reconstruction may be necessary, particularly if the tympanic membrane has been damaged; grafting techniques might be employed to repair the membrane and restore its function. The surgery can also involve cleaning the mastoid cavity if the infection has spread to this area, which is part of the bony structure behind the ear. After thoroughly removing the cholesteatoma and any affected tissue, the site is meticulously cleaned and checked for any remaining debris. The incision is closed in layers to promote healing, and the surrounding area is monitored for any signs of complications during the recovery process. Post-operative care is crucial, as patients may require follow-up visits to ensure that the infection has been eradicated and to assess hearing function. The procedure has a good success rate, especially when performed by experienced otolaryngologists, but it can come with risks such as hearing loss, dizziness, or facial nerve damage. Patients are typically advised to avoid any activities that could increase pressure in the ears, such as heavy lifting or flying, in the weeks following surgery. It's also essential to keep the ear dry and follow the surgeon's guidelines regarding cleaning and activity restrictions to promote optimal recovery. Some patients may require additional procedures or interventions in the future, especially if cholesteatoma recurs or if hearing loss persists.
